I agree it's hard to remember he's 19. He's the 3x Canadian champ and 2x world medalist. Most skaters with those accomplishments would be into their 20s.

Personally, I find he has a maturity to his skating, with brilliant skating skills, transitions, interpretation and choreography, but agree that he needs to work on his performance. Someone like Dai, even from watching on TV, you feel like he's flirting with/acting right to you. Brian excels at that too, the flirting bit, which increases the audience involvement. Patrick is a lot like Kozuka in that they are more introspective skaters. Patrick skates 'big' but he doesn't seem to skate for the audience, whereas Dai, Brian, Plushenko, etc, do.
